#b70cda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#b70cda is composed of 71.8% red, 4.7% green and 85.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.1% cyan, 94.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.5% black. It has a hue angle of 289.8 degrees, a saturation of 89.6% and a lightness of 45.1%. #b70cda color hex could be obtained by blending #ff18ff with #6f00b5.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

Shades and Tints of #b70cda

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b010d is the darkest color, while #fefaff is the lightest one.

Tones of #b70cda

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#776d79 is the less saturated color, while #bd03e3 is the most saturated one.
